This attorney-in-fact, or representative, has the lawful right to decide you would make if you were able. Powers of lawyer can be a helpful way to get ready for the future, yet many factors will figure out the sort of power of lawyer you require and whether it will certainly hold up when it needs to.


Power of attorney is a legal paper you authorize to approve a person you rely on with authority to choose on your part. You should sign when you are still psychologically competent for your power of attorney to be valid. This is a good reason to plan early for your later years, to ensure that your affairs are in order.

An estate planning attorney is learnt issues connected to handing down your properties after you pass away. Estate lawyers aid you develop draft records and develop strategy to make sure that your properties most likely to your desired recipients without any kind of court battles or big tax expenses. Beyond just planning for after your death, an estate attorney can also aid plan for scenarios where you're incapacitated and can't look after read on your own or your possessions.


Many estate lawyers use a totally free consultation, which you can make use of to discuss the essentials of what you desire and exactly how much you're willing to pay. Estate intending attorneys generally bill a lot more in a city compared to even more rural locations.


A level fee supplies the benefit of indicating in advance just how much you will certainly pay, however neither billing technique is necessarily far better and they're utilized in various circumstances. If you pay a per hour rate, you might have to pay a retainer, a quantity that you pay in breakthrough based upon the expected cost browse this site for your solutions.


A lawyer is a lot more likely to supply a flat cost if they feel they can confidently forecast how hard it will be for them to develop your documents. So you might be able a flat charge for a will, yet you may need to pay the attorney's hourly price if your will has the prospective to be made complex.
